Laycock P type overdrive piston O ring source ?? 900

I am in dire need of a set of piston Orings for a Laycock P type overdrive.

Duane (ODGuru) has not used his login here at the Brickboard since March 18 and I have been unable to reach him via email or snail mail at his home address.

He has always been my source for Laycock overdrive parts so I have been patient hoping I would be able to reach him. That hasn’t happened to this point.

I do not need a complete set of Orings for the overdrive as I just went through it 20,000 miles ago. I just need the Orings for the pistons. I have already replaced the pressure relief spring. In some earlier postings Duane thought there might be the possibility that the bar behind the pistons had worked loose and that the overdrive would eventually quit working altogether and that is exactly what has happened.

I would certainly appreciate any help in locating a set of these Orings. This is for my son’s 88 744Ti and without the overdrive his fuel costs are really getting out of hand. Does anyone have a source that I can contact or the specs on the Orings so that I can obtain them locally?
